Bill Hagaman

CEO Emeritus


Bill is the Managing Partner and Chief Executive Officer of WithumSmith+Brown, PC, the 25th largest accounting, tax and advisory firm in the country. He has been a member of the firm's management for over 30 years. As a licensed certified public accountant in New Jersey, as well as a Chartered Global Management Accountant (CGMA), Bill specializes in merger and acquisition services and international business. During his tenure as CEO, the firm has tripled in size and expanded into non-traditional advisory services. The firm is known nationally for its unique culture and team member retention rates.

 

Bill’s professional and philanthropic involvements at both the local and state levels are exemplary. He is currently is the Chairman of the Board of Trustees of the Francis E. Parker Memorial Home; Treasurer of the Hyacinth AIDS Foundation; and a member of the Executive Committee of the Board of the NJ State Chamber of Commerce. Bill is former Chairman and current Treasurer of the New Brunswick Cultural Center, Inc., and former Chairman of the George Street Playhouse. In 2010, Bill received the Thomas H. Kean Arts Advocacy Award, honoring him for his dedication to the arts. Past roles include Vice President of Ocean Day School, Inc. and membership with the Kiwanis Rotary and the Jaycees. In 2002, he was appointed to serve on the BEST Commission (Budget Efficiency Savings Team) for the state of New Jersey. A longtime Treasurer and former Chairman of the Middlesex County Regional Chamber of Commerce, Bill was honored by the MCRCC as a “2002 Community Leader of Distinction.” He has also coached his children’s little league, basketball and in-line hockey teams.

 

Bill is a sought-after thought leader, appearing on television and radio programs discussing topics related to leadership and business management, including appearances on Steve Adubato’s television show, “NJ Caucus”; News 12 New Jersey’s television segment, "New Jersey Business"; and Executive Leaders Radio. He is frequently quoted in accounting and business publications and has authored many articles over the years on topics ranging from fixed asset management to mergers and acquisitions to leadership within the profession. Bill was featured in the business leadership book, Catalysts of Culture: How Visionary Leaders Activate the Employee Experience, in which the first chapter spotlighted Bill and his story of Withum’s unique culture. Most recently, NJBIZ named Bill to the Accounting Power 50 list for 2020 and ROI-NJ named Bill as one of Accounting’s Top Influencers of 2020 in its annual Power List.
